AMERICAN COMPOSERS FORUM, founded in 1976, is a small nonprofit in the Arts, Culture & Humanities sector that reported $836K in total revenue in fiscal year 2023. Revenue fell 48% from the prior year — a significant decline worth monitoring. Expenses of $2.0M exceeded revenue, resulting in a 133% operating deficit.

Mission

ACF SUPPORTS AND ADVOCATES FOR INDIVIDUALS AND GROUPS CREATING MUSIC TODAY BY DEMONSTRATING THE VITALITY AND RELEVANCE OF THEIR ART. THE ORGANIZATION CONNECTS ARTISTS WITH COLLABORATORS, ORGANIZATIONS, AUDIENCES, AND RESOURCES. THROUGH STORYTELLING, PUBLICATIONS, RECORDINGS, HOSTED GATHERINGS, AND INDUSTRY LEADERSHIP, ACF ACTIVATES EQUITABLE OPPORTUNITIES FOR ARTISTS. ACF PROVIDES DIRECT FUNDING AND MENTORSHIP TO A BROAD AND DIVERSE FIELD OF MUSIC CREATORS, HIGHLIGHTING THOSE WHO HAVE BEEN HISTORICALLY EXCLUDED FROM PARTICIPATION.

Program 2

MEDIATHE ORGANIZATION IS THE HOME OF INNOVA RECORDINGS, A MUSIC LABEL THAT REPRESENTS A DIVERSE MIX OF WORK BY LIVING ARTISTS. DISTRIBUTED THROUGH NAXOS USA, THE CATALOG NUMBERS OVER 800 TITLES AND IS FREQUENTLY FEATURED ON LEADING DIGITAL PLATFORMS SUCH AS ITUNES, APPLE MUSIC AND SPOTIFY. ACF IS ALSO HOME TO MULTIMEDIA HUB I CARE IF YOU LISTEN, WHICH PRESENTS A BLEND OF MUSIC CRITICISM, ARTIST PROFILES, ESSAYS, AND PLAYLISTS, AND ATTRACTS 18,000 MONTHLY PAGE VIEWS.
